  • I also read Soulstice by Simon Holt yesterday. It's the second book in The DeVouring Series. It's a YA series about Vours, which are a type of spirit or ghost that uses humans as hosts whenever they can get the chance on Sorry Night. They keep the host trapped in their mind by utilizing their deepest fears to draw them further and further away from consciousness. Cool, right?
